For clarifying the movement of seepage and groundwater at the rock fill dam, water quality analysis was carried out before and after filling the reservoir. Based on the results, the groundwater was classified by multivariate analysis, the relationship among the seepage, surface water and its geology was investigated through the water quality changing with time.
The results were clear as shown below:

(2) It was estimated that the right abutment, the left foundation and the left abutment of the dam are the flow routes of seepage.
(3) The flow routes shown by the above were prover by the concentration of radon in water.
(4) The characteristics of the groundwater quality by the rock property through wh ich it passed were clearly shown.
